Looking back on the past few years, it's hard not to marvel at the tremendous progress we've made as an organization. It seems like only yesterday--even though it was in 1995--that NACM-National unveiled its national web site, www.nacm.org. Back then, most of us were less than impressed with the Internet and didn't envision the presence it has in all of our lives today. In five short years, the world wide web has become a constant in our daily routine.
NACM-National's web site has grown in size and scope and now welcomes over 30,000 visitors a month, providing all of us with useful information, news, and serving as our gateway to business credit tools and links. Tools such as the Business Credit archives on line--articles from the past five years, all searchable by key word--are an invaluable source of information. Since its launch in June, over 500 candidates have used the new on line CBA designation practice exam and many credential holders have taken advantage of the new on line lookup feature to locate and communicate with peers.
Since 1996, the number of NACM's CBA professional designation holders has doubled, reaching 2,000 designees. Much of the success of this program is due to the development of the Credit Administration Program, which is a series of three courses offered nationwide by NACM Affiliates that prepare candidates for the CBA designation exam. The CAP courses carry college equivalent credit, granted by the American Council on Education.
In the past year, because you--the NACM member--requested a greater voice in the selection and election of your National Directors--the National Bylaws were amended. Five Chief Elected Officers of Affiliated Associations now serve on the National Nominating Committee and NACM members of record will elect their National Directors by region in the first national one-member/one-vote election this spring. The new Article XV improves the process by which NACM Bylaw amendments are considered and reviewed and how you--the NACM member--are notified about new amendment proposals. The new Article XV proposal also creates a procedure for the NACM membership to override the decision of the National Board on Bylaw amendments. While it is anticipated that a recourse or override procedure will be unnecessary in the future, the National Board felt that a recourse procedure should be created and made available to the NACM membership.
Not only were new national committees created this year, but all of NACM's national committees are now meeting quarterly by telephone conference call to ensure that they fulfill their renewed missions. Because of this increased participation, new projects are underway. Comprehensive designation exam review courses are in the process of being created by three different Committees.
